Trump's Food Stamp Cuts: What's Next?

Actions taken by the Trump administration aimed to restrict eligibility for the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P), commonly known as food stamps. These actions primarily involved changes to the rules governing broad-based categorical eligibility (BBCE), which allows states to extend SNAP benefits to individuals and families who might otherwise exceed income or asset limits. For example, some states used BBCE to allow recipients with modest savings or vehicles of higher value to remain eligible for food assistance. The proposed changes sought to tighten these eligibility requirements.

The significance of altering SNAP eligibility lies in its potential impact on millions of low-income individuals and families. Advocates for the changes argued that they would reduce wasteful spending and ensure that benefits are targeted towards the most needy. Conversely, opponents contended that restricting access would increase food insecurity and hardship, particularly for working families with low wages or those facing unexpected expenses. Historically, SNAP has served as a crucial safety net during economic downturns, providing vital food assistance to those who have lost jobs or income.

7+ Facts: Trump Cutting Food Stamps & Impacts

Actions taken during the previous presidential administration sought to modify eligibility requirements for the Supplemental Nutrition Assistance Program (SNAP), commonly known as food stamps. These revisions aimed to reduce the number of individuals and households receiving benefits. For instance, changes were proposed regarding the work requirements for able-bodied adults without dependents and the calculation of income eligibility.

Proponents of these adjustments argued they would encourage self-sufficiency and reduce dependence on government assistance, leading to potential savings for taxpayers. The historical context involves ongoing debates about the appropriate size and scope of government welfare programs, with varying perspectives on the balance between providing a safety net and promoting individual responsibility. Implementing stricter rules, it was contended, would better target assistance to those most in need.
